Kyoto University First semester 2016 Polysaccharides include glucose polymerized by β-1,4-glycosidic bond [A], synthesized from α-glucose in the animal body and stored in the liver and muscle [B], and starch. [A] Cellulose [B] Glycogen Problems and explanations within the app Q. Glucose polymerized with β-1,4-glycosidic bond is [____]. A. Cellulose. From the β part of the β-1,4-glycosidic bond, we can see that the constituent unit is β-glucose. Q. The substance that is synthesized from α-glucose in the animal body and stored in the liver and muscle is [____]. A. Glycogen. Glycogen is also called animal starch. Kyoto University First semester 2016 Starch is a mixture of glucose polymerized with α-1,4-glycosidic bond [c] and glucose polymerized with α-1,4-glycosidic bond and α-1,6-glycosidic bond [d]. .. [C] Amylose [D] Amylopectin Problems and explanations within the app Q. Of the starches, the substance in which glucose is polymerized by α-1,4-glycosidic bond is [____]. A. Amylose. It has no α-1,6-glycosidic bond. Q. Of the starches, the substance in which glucose is polymerized by α-1,4-glycosidic bond and α-1,6-glycosidic bond is [____]. A. Amylopectin. For starch, only α-1,4-glycosidic bond is amylose.
